Objective

Defeat all Magma Wyrms in the base game, including Great Wyrm Theodorix, using only a single weapon obtained in Caelid.

Magma Wyrms to Defeat

  • Magma Wyrm (Gael Tunnel)
    • Location: End of Gael Tunnel in Caelid
  • Magma Wyrm Makar
    • Location: Ruin-Strewn Precipice in northern Liurnia of the Lakes
  • Magma Wyrm (Volcano Manor)
    • Location: Below the Temple of Eiglay in Volcano Manor (Mt. Gelmir)
  • Magma Wyrm (South of Fort Laiedd)
    • Location: Lava lake south of Fort Laiedd on Mt. Gelmir
  • Great Wyrm Theodorix
    • Location: Consecrated Snowfield, on the frozen river northeast of Albinaurics Rise

Challenge Rules

  1. You must obtain your chosen weapon from Caelid before defeating any Magma Wyrms (excludes Moonveil, which is obtained from the Gael Tunnel Magma Wyrm)
  2. Once you have obtained and used a Caelid weapon, no weapon switching is allowed for the remainder of the challenge
  3. You can use your starter class weapon to obtain your Caelid weapon and to fight bosses until you have used your Caelid weapon for the first time
  4. You cannot defeat any Magma Wyrm with a non-Caelid weapon
  5. You can use any armor, talismans, and spells/incantations during the fights

Challenge Variations

  • Caelid Arsenal: You may switch freely between any weapons obtained in Caelid, including using combinations of weapons and casting tools.
  • Wyrm’s Bane: Allows the usage of the Moonveil Katana or Magma Wyrm’s Scalesword after you have defeated the respective Magma Wyrm with a Caelid weapon.
  • Shadow Hunter: Additionally defeat the Magma Wyrm in Dragon’s Pit from the Shadow of the Erdtree DLC. This requires defeating both Mohg and Radahn to access the DLC area while still adhering to all challenge rules
  • True Magma Hunter: Defeat all wyrms without using summons
  • Caelid Loyalist: Complete the entire challenge using only Caelid armor sets (like Radahn’s set)
  • Scorched Earth: Defeat all wyrms without using any healing flasks
  • Weapon Commitment: After obtaining your Caelid weapon, use it exclusively for the Magma Wyrm fights

Spoiler Ahead – Challenge Insights

To complete this challenge while minimizing boss fights (excluding Magma Wyrms): use this list of mandatory bosses and items to help plan your run. If you prefer to discover the details of this challenge on your own, stop reading now, in Marika’s name.

Mandatory Non-Wyrm Bosses

These are required solely for accessing Great Wyrm Theodorix in Consecrated Snowfield:

  1. Two Shardbearers
    You need to defeat at least two Shardbearers to access Leyndell, Royal Capital. The most common and recommended first two Shardbearers are:
    • Godrick the Grafted (Stormveil Castle) – includes defeating Margit
    • Rennala, Queen of the Full Moon (Raya Lucaria Academy) – includes defeating Red Wolf of Radagon
  2. Draconic Tree Sentinel
    • Blocks the northeastern entrance to Leyndell. Defeating it removes the magic barrier
  3. Morgott, the Omen King
    • includes defeating Godfrey, First Elden Lord (Golden Shade)
    • Grants access to Mountaintops of the Giants after Leyndell
  4. Commander Niall
    • To obtain the Haligtree Secret Medallion (Left) at Castle Sol (Mountaintops)

Key Items Required

  • Caelid weapon:
    • see list of available weapons
  • Haligtree Secret Medallion halves:
    • From Village of the Albinaurics (Liurnia) and Castle Sol (Mountaintops).
  • Rold Medallion
    • Obtained from Melina after defeating Morgott, the Omen King 

Routing Tip

  • Volcano Manor access:
    • Use the Abductor Virgin at Raya Lucariaโ€™s waterwheel to teleport directly to Volcano Manor, bypassing Altus Plateau for the Volcano Manor wyrm.
